Course details

Introduction to Food Logistics: Understanding the basics of food logistics, its importance, and the role it plays in the food industry.
Trends in Food Logistics: Keeping up with the latest developments and innovations in food logistics, including automation, IoT, and sustainability.
Supply Chain Management: Learning the principles of supply chain management, its role in food logistics, and strategies for optimization.
Cold Chain Management: Understanding the importance of temperature-controlled supply chains, best practices, and technologies used in cold chain management.
Inventory Management: Exploring inventory management techniques, including just-in-time, first-in-first-out, and economic order quantity.
Transportation Management: Learning about transportation modes, carrier selection, and transportation management systems for efficient food logistics.
Warehouse Management: Understanding warehouse operations, layout, and automation for efficient food storage and handling.
Risk Management in Food Logistics: Identifying potential risks in food logistics and implementing strategies to mitigate them, including food safety and security measures.
Sustainability in Food Logistics: Examining the role of sustainability in food logistics and implementing green practices for a reduced carbon footprint.
Career Development in Food Logistics: Exploring career paths, job opportunities, and professional development in food logistics.

Career path

The Career Advancement Programme in Trendy Food Logistics offers an array of exciting opportunities for professionals ready to grow. This data visualization highlights the job market landscape in this niche, with roles ranging from Logistics Coordinator to Procurement Specialist. Logistics Coordinator (25%): These professionals manage the flow of goods between the company and its customers. They ensure all orders are fulfilled accurately and in a timely manner. As one of the most in-demand roles in the industry, the average salary in the UK is around £25,000 per year. Supply Chain Analyst (30%): Supply chain analysts identify trends and opportunities within the supply chain, seeking ways to make improvements. They have an average salary of £35,000 in the UK and are essential for companies that want to remain competitive. Transportation Manager (20%): These experts manage all transportation aspects of a company, including negotiating with carriers, tracking shipments, and ensuring compliance with regulations. The average salary in the UK is about £40,000 per year. Warehouse Operations Manager (15%): Warehouse operations managers oversee the day-to-day activities of a warehouse, ensuring that product moves efficiently. They have an average salary of £37,000 in the UK. Procurement Specialist (10%): Procurement specialists are responsible for identifying and securing the best suppliers and materials at the lowest possible cost. The average salary in the UK is £33,000 annually. With the right skills and dedication, professionals in Trendy Food Logistics can advance their careers and earn higher salaries in this ever-evolving industry.
